Evaporation occurs on the surface of the liquid whereas boiling occurs at the entire length of liquid. 2. Boiling occurs rapidly whereas evaporation occurs slowly. Evaporation occurs at any temperature whereas boiling occurs at a specific temperature.

Evaporation is the process in which water changes in to gas even below its boiling point.
Whereas in the Process of Boiling Water changes in to gas on the boiling point of Water.
